S.302: A bill to permanently reauthorize the Land and Water Conservation Fund.

Bill Summary

This bill permanently authorizes the Land and Water Conservation Fund. The greater of 1.5% of the annual authorized funding amount or $10 million shall be used for projects that secure recreational public access to existing federal public land for hunting, fishing, and other recreational purposes.

(Source: Library of Congress)
